Alcohol addiction and alcoholism in Plymouth, NC. are problems which have become very evident in the community. Having a drink to celebrate or having a drink after a fight with your spouse is considered "normal". Alcohol is after all the most abused drug in the world and using alcohol in excess is becoming all too common in our society today.

When an individual in Plymouth turns to alcohol to feel happier or to take his mind off of his problems, and this becomes a pattern of abuse, there is a problem with alcohol addiction or alcoholism. If an individual can't have just one or two drinks, and can't manage his consumption of alcohol he is not in control.

Alcohol addiction and alcoholism can devastate a person physically, and can destroy every part of their life. Under the influence of alcohol, individuals in Plymouth, North Carolina are doing things which are damaging to themselves and the people that care about them most. A person who is addicted to alcohol will sooner or later end up with nothing. The ultimate price is their life, and that is why it is so important that they get help.

Alcohol Abuse Rehab Facilities in Plymouth greatly increase an individual's chances for a full recovery. Through counseling and peer support, individuals can begin the healing process and become empowered to make the needed changes in their life and environment. Through treatment, individuals addicted to alcohol in Plymouth can be empowered to handle what life throws their way instead of using alcohol to run away from life.

Long time alcoholics who have developed a physical dependence to alcohol will experience withdrawal symptoms when they stop drinking. Alcohol Detox Facilities and Alcohol Addiction Rehabs in Plymouth have successfully helped many individuals through withdrawal and detox so that they can move on to the next steps of treatment. There is no need for someone to go through this uncomfortable and often painful process alone, it can be a smooth transition into treatment for them.

Treatment options in Plymouth, North Carolina vary depending on the individual's needs. There are Long-term Alcohol Abuse Rehabs, Outpatient Alcohol Abuse Rehab Programs, Short-term Alcohol Treatment Programs, Inpatient Alcohol Treatment Facilities, support group meetings, substance abuse counseling, halfway houses and sober living.

  • Vomiting is part of the body's automatic defense system that is activated in order to prevent more alcohol from being absorbed.
  • Consumption of two or three alcoholic drinks in a hour can impair judgment, lower inhibitions, and induce mild euphoria.
  • Research has shown that children from alcoholic families report higher levels of depression and anxiety and exhibit more symptoms of generalized stress (i.e., low self-esteem) than do children from nonalcoholic families.
  • Excessive alcohol use over time can result in cardiovascular problems, including myocardial infarction, cardiomyopathy, atrial fibrillation and hypertension.
